Thuraya lures military customers at Defense Show in London

With increasing solutions and products catering to the military and security requirements, Thuraya will be a major exhibitor at a key London defence show next week.

The world leading mobile satellite operator will be showcasing several specialised products at the Defence Systems and Equipment International (DSEi 2009) jointly with Speakerbus, a UK based firm specialising in mission-critical voice systems.

At the event, which is taking place from the 8th to the 11th September, Thuraya will be showcasing its newly launched satellite only handheld Thuraya XT, which is the toughest satellite phone in the world. This innovative phone has been specifically designed to ensure the highest standards of reliability and robustness through its splash water resistant, dust and shock proof casing. The phone is ideal for the defence sector, which requires communications in a compact, resilient and tough device.

Thuraya will also be promoting its NettedComms solution in cooperation with Speakerbus. Thuraya NettedComms is a unique solution that integrates different communication technologies into a single closed user group, enabling users to communicate effectively. Designed for emergency situations, Thuraya NettedComms has attracted customers in several sectors who demand flexible communications.

Thuraya will also be marketing its recently launched ThurayaLease service which provides unlimited bandwidth (of multiples of 64 kbps) for major customers in need of high speed data anywhere in Thuraya's 140-country coverage area.

"The defence sector is a major customer for Thuraya and DSEi provides us with the most suitable platform to exhibit our diverse world-class products and services. Our leading handheld devices, Netted Communications systems and leasing services make Thuraya an ideal satellite communications partner for the armed services"


said Thuraya's Chief Commercial Officer, Dr. Sven Rohte.

He added that Thuraya's comprehensive area coverage and first-rate network is ideally suited to meet the demanding standards expected by the defence sector.

During DSEi Speakerbus will be showcasing their range of endpoints over Thuraya's Satellite network. Highlights of the demo will include a sophisticated command and control IP endpoint called i turret and a new single channel ruggedized mobile endpoint capable of persistent VoIP communications, using a low bandwidth Satellite connection, called the i series iM101.

Mr. Andy Wodhams, Managing Director of Speakerbus said, "Speakerbus are delighted to be able demonstrate our communications products at DSEi with Thuraya." He elaborated that, "the persistent connection and flexibility of our i series products makes them an ideal partner for the Thuraya NettedComms solution."

DSEi is the world's largest fully integrated defence and security exhibition, bringing together senior international trade and military experts.

About Thuraya

Thuraya provides cost-effective mobile satellite services in more than 140 countries in Asia, Africa, Europe and the Middle East. Services provided by Thuraya include mobile voice that support dual GSM and satellite mode, broadband, maritime, rural telephony, fleet management and other advanced applications that enable people and businesses everywhere under its coverage to enjoy constant access to communications and information. Thuraya enhances sectors such as oil and gas, mining, agriculture, NGOs and maritime services through its cutting edge technology.

The Company launched its third satellite in January 2008, which has brought countries of the Asia-Pacific region under its footprint and extended its coverage to nearly two thirds of the globe's population.

Thuraya was founded in 1997 by a consortium of leading national telecommunications operators and reputed investment firms from the region.

About Speakerbus

Speakerbus develops and delivers mission critical voice communications solutions to the Financial Services and Command & Control verticals. As a market leader in delivering innovative voice technology products such as IP hoot n' holler systems, conferencing platforms and an open platform SIP trading turret, Speakerbus solutions are used by nine out of the top ten securities firms and installed in 30 countries worldwide.
